| Comments: |
Trail is mostly dry at lower elevations. Ledge sections were wet. Did not encounter any significant mud until approaching the summit of Osceola. Muddiest places were in the low lying areas between the summits. I opted to take the bypass of the chimney on the descent, but did take the chimney on the way back.
I encountered approximately 35 or more hikers on my descent - all before 8:30 a.m. Holy Moly! The parking lot was packed when I got back, with overflow parking onto Tripoli Road. I will say that for the most part everyone on the trail was making an effort to social distance. |
